Towards the Graceful Tree Conjecture: A Survey [PDF]
A graceful labelling of an undirected graph G with n edges is a one-to-one function from the set of vertices of G to the set {0, 1, 2,..., n} such that the induced edge labels are all distinct.

ON k-GRACEFUL LABELING OF SOME GRAPHS
Summary: In this paper, it has been shown that the hairy cycle \(C_{n}\odot rK_{1},\) \(n\equiv 3\pmod 4\), the graph obtained by adding pendant edge to each pendant vertex of hairy cycle \(C_{n}\odot 1K_{1}\), \(n\equiv 0\pmod 4\), double graph of path \(P_{n}\) and double graph of comb \(P_{n}\odot 1K_{1}\) are \(k\)-graceful.
